Wedge Baffle Design
The
Springer Wedge baffle is reminiscent of the Dukoff D pieces from the
70's. Made famous by David Sanborn and Michael Brecker for the
powerful, edgy, modern sound. This is baffle speeds up the airstream to
extreme degrees allowing the saxophone to compete with screaming
guitars for volume. It has it's place in the modern world of saxophone
playing but should be used in context if you are to be considered
a knowledgable sax player. (In other words, DON"T use this piece on
your senior recital to play Bach - you will look uneducated.)
